Section 1: Understanding the Hermes Engine

1.1 What is the Hermes Engine?

The Hermes engine is a JavaScript engine designed specifically for running JavaScript code in mobile apps. It is an alternative to the default JavaScriptCore engine that is used in React Native.

1.2 Benefits of Using the Hermes Engine:

  • Improved Performance: The Hermes engine is optimized for mobile devices, resulting in faster startup times, reduced memory usage, and overall improved performance of React Native apps.
  • Smaller App Size: Hermes utilizes ahead-of-time (AOT) compilation, which allows for smaller app sizes compared to just-in-time (JIT) compilation used by JavaScriptCore.
  • Optimized Garbage Collection: The Hermes engine employs a more efficient garbage collection algorithm, resulting in reduced pauses and smoother app performance.

2.1 Checking Compatibility:

Before integrating the Hermes engine into your React Native project, ensure that your project meets the compatibility requirements. Hermes is compatible with React Native versions starting from 0.60 and above.
